A declaration of love to the human species – put in peril by global environmental governance. How to dance the near-term ecological catastrophe? With a wealth of gestural, musical and visual details, the evening wishes to be an enlightened yet hopeful approach to the imminent collapse of our (eco)systems. The piece is part of a trilogy facing the environmental crisis without fear and full of sustainable optimism.

Video Documentation
The video documentation was produced on behalf of the Senate Department for Culture and Social Cohesion. The purpose of this contract was to document productions in the field of contemporary dance in Berlin. The master recordings are archived by the University Library of the Berlin University of Arts. Copies of the recordings on DVD are available for viewing exclusively in the reference collections of the following archives (at media desks in these institutions):
University Library of the Berlin University of Arts
Mediathek für Tanz und Theater des Internationalen Theaterinstituts / Mime Centrum Berlin
Inter-University Centre for Dance Berlin (HZT)
